What the 1,200 GPD Rating Actually Means

Most under-sink RO systems produce 50–400 GPD. The G3P600 — one of the fastest countertop systems available — produces 600 GPD. The X12 at 1,200 GPD is operating in a completely different performance tier. At 0.83 GPM, a 6-ounce cup fills in about 4 seconds. A 32-ounce pitcher fills in under 40 seconds. You will never wait for the X12 to catch up to your household’s demand.

Smart Faucet — How to Use It

The smart faucet is a standalone unit installed through a 1-inch hole in your countertop or sink deck. It has a rotary knob, LED display showing real-time TDS and filter status, and an integrated UV-C emitter that activates during every dispense.

ActionResult
Rotate knobWakes display; scrolls through volume presets (5–64 oz or 999 for continuous)
Press knobStarts dispensing at selected volume; press again to stop mid-cycle
Idle 20 secondsPress knob to dispense last selected volume without rotating first
TDS readingUpdates ~2 seconds after flow begins; most stable after 50 seconds continuous flow; normal fluctuation ±10%
Alkaline model TDS note: If you have the X12 Alkaline configuration, your TDS display will show higher readings than a standard model. This reflects calcium and magnesium intentionally added by the remineralization filter — not contamination. The water is simultaneously purer and more mineral-enriched than tap water.

Filter Replacement Schedule

FilterIntervalFlush After
F1 — Composite Pre-Filter6 months / 600 gal5 min
F2 — Pre-Filter6 months / 600 gal10 min
F3 — RO + Carbon Post-Filter12 months / 1,200 gal30 min (discard output)

Filter Replacement Procedure

1
Close the smart faucet — wait 30 seconds for internal pressure to dissipate fully.
2
For F1 and F2: press the center knob on top of the old filter to release residual pressure before twisting out. Have a small towel ready for drips.
3
Twist old filter counterclockwise to remove. If it resists, shut off the cold water supply, open faucet briefly to release pressure, then retry.
4
Install new filter clockwise until fully seated and locked.
5
Reset filter indicator: hold the corresponding front panel button (F1, F2, or F3) for 7 seconds until the buzzer sounds. Do not skip — the counter will track from the wrong baseline otherwise.
6
Flush new filter: F1 = 5 min; F2 = 10 min; F3 = 30 min (discard all output from new RO membrane).

Installation Overview

The X12 uses color-coded tubing and push-to-connect fittings throughout. Plan for 1–3 hours for a first-time installer.

Before purchasing: (1) Verify you have a dedicated grounded power outlet under the sink — not the switched garbage disposal outlet. (2) Measure your cabinet depth — minimum 20.2 inches required. (3) Check your sink deck for an existing 1-inch hole for the faucet — if not, you’ll need to drill one.
TubingColorConnection
Feed waterWhiteCold water supply saddle valve → INPUT port
Pure waterBlueFILTERED port → smart faucet
DrainRedWASTE port → drain saddle on drainpipe

Quick-connect fittings: push tubing to the 0.8-inch depth mark, then engage the blue lock clip. To disconnect: remove lock clip first, press release sleeve, then pull tubing. Never pull without pressing the sleeve — this permanently damages the fitting.

Fault Codes

CodeMeaningResolution
E1No water / low inlet pressureCheck cold water supply valve is open; verify inlet pressure 14.5–87 PSI; check for kinked inlet tubing
E2Leak detectedInspect all push-connect fittings and drain saddle; verify lock clips are engaged; dry all connections, restart
E3High TDS — RO membrane performance issueCheck F3 filter life indicator; flush system 30 min; if TDS remains high after flush, replace F3
E4Faucet connection errorCheck faucet power cord connection at unit; verify blue pure water tubing is fully seated at faucet port; power off and restart
